Block Prints

India is known for its exquisite block prints, including the well-known Kalamkari prints. This art form flourished in Machilipatnam, a city located in the Krishna district of Andhra Pradesh, and it gained prominence during the 18th century as an adornment on clothing. Block prints involve intricate designs and patterns, created using wooden blocks dipped in dye, which are then carefully stamped onto fabrics.

Batik design

It is a print that is a traditional textile art form. Batik designs include varied patterns including abstract designs, geometric prints, abstract designs, and images of plants and animals. Batik designs are done in Andhra Prades, Gujarat, Maharashtra, Madhya Pradesh, and West Bengal.

Leheriya

It is a traditional Indian print known for its vibrant hue and wave-like patterns. Leheriya prints are related to the state of Rajasthan in India.
